Lot Description

A National cash register. Circa 1900, with glazed window, silvered plaque ‘1551958 345-DD’, over curved cast hinged cover, two rows of red and white keys, black glass ledge and base drawer, the sides cast with flowers, one with till reel box, on wooden plinth, 15” x 16” x 17” high, (38cm x 40.5cm x 43cm).
